KING OF THE CRATES AT NORTH ALABAMA SPEEDWAY NEXT FOR DURRENCE LAYNE LATE MODELS F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E: CARTERSVILLE, GA – The stretch drive for the 2018 Durrence Layne Chevrolet Dirt Late Model Series National Championship begins with the $5,000-to-win 2nd Annual King of the Crates 60 this Friday night and Saturday night at North Alabama Speedway in Tuscumbia, AL. The two-day show is Round 10 of the 2018 season. The defending and two-time Durrence Layne Chevrolet Dirt Late Model Series National Champion Cory Hedgecock of Loudon, TN will lead a star-studded field of drivers into the King of Crates as the current point leader. Hedgecock is also the defending race champion. King Cory I has 846 points with two wins, seven top five finishes and nine top ten finishes in nine starts. The Cruise With The Champions Rookie of the Year point leader 18-year-old Ashton Winger of Senoia, GA is second overall in the Durrence Layne Chevrolet Dirt Late Model Series National point standings with 798 points. In nine races, Winger has two wins, five top five finishes, and six top ten finishes. Second-generation driver Jake Knowles of Rome, GA is third in the standings with 752 points. Knowles has two wins, four top five finishes and five top ten finishes in nine races. Andy Picklesimer of Ooltewah, TN is fourth with 694 points with three top five finishes. Another second-generation driver Jamey Boland of Cuba, AL is fifth with 666 points and is second in the Cruise With The Champions Rookie of the Year points with three top ten finishes in nine starts. Marcus Minga of Shannon, MS is sixth with 632 points and three top ten finishes in nine starts. T.J. Brittain of Centre, AL is seventh with 626 points and one top ten finish in nine starts.
